The #1 UFC middleweight contender Stephen ‘Wonderboy’ Thompson has trained very nearly from birth with his trainer and father, Ray, founder of Simpsonville, South Carolina’s Upstate Karate. The elder Thompson holds black belts in eight martial arts, and competed internationally in the karate inspired “American Rules” kickboxing in the 1980s. He also competed in a hybrid rules “Toughest Man in South Carolina Contest” in 1980 that was much like the earliest UFCs.
Wonderboy went 37-0 in amateur kickboxing, and then went 20-0 as a pro. He went 5-0 in mixed martial arts, when he was picked up by the UFC. He won his first fight via headkick KO. Next up the UFC got a little ahead of themselves, and matched him up with Matt ‘The Immportal’ Brown, and Thompson lost a decision.
Wonderboy has since gone 7-0, capped with a performance bonus winning head kick KO of Jake Ellenberger, a performance bonus winning head kick KO of Johny Hendricks, and a unanimous decision win over Rory MacDonald in front of a Canadian crowd.
Now he fights UFC welterweight champion Tyron Woodley at UFC 205 on November 12, 2016 at Madison Square Garden in New York City, New York.
In an exclusive interview with The UnderGround’s Jonathan Shrager, Wonderboy’s father and coach Ray spoke about his son’s preparation for the fight of his life.
Jonathan Shrager: Where will Stephen be predominantly training for UFC 205? With Weidman at Serra Longo (particularly to assist with wrestling aspect, and with Chris also competing at 205)? Out at Tristar perhaps? Or in South Carolina?
Ray Thompson: Wonderboy will do 90% of his camp here at Upstate Karate, his home school here in Simpsonville, SC. He will however spend a couple weeks on Long Island training with Chris. He leaves on Monday morning the 19th for his first “official” week for his camp.
